M52

M52

(Click on the picture above to go to the main image.)

M52 is one of the few Open Clusters small enough to fit on the CCD chip.

I took this picture in my driveway.

Constellation Cassiopeia
Right Asc (hh:mm:ss) 23:24:12
Declination(deg:sec) 61:35
Magnitude 6.9
Size (ArcMin) 13
Tirion SkyAtlas 2000 3
Uranometria 2000 #15 and #34
